jmeter分布式部署,含避坑攻略

1、安装jdk,解压jmeter,配置JAVA_HOME和JMETER_HOME

JAVA_HOME=C:\Program Files\Java\jdk1.8.0_151

JMETER_HOME=C:\apache-jmeter-5.1.1

CLASSPATH=.;%JAVA_HOME%\lib\dt.jar;%JAVA_HOME%\lib\tools.jar;%JMETER_HOME%\lib\ext\ApacheJMeter_core.jar;

2、配置jmeter.properties

agent机器:

server.rmi.ssl.disable=true

contrallor机器:

remote_hosts=xxx.xxx.xxx.xxx:1099,xxx.xxx.xxx.xxx:1099,

xxx.xxx.xxx.xxx为agent机器内网IP

3、配置contrallor机器的jmeter.bat文件

新增set rmi_host=-Djava.rmi.server.hostname=xxx.xxx.xxx.xxx

xxx.xxx.xxx.xxx为contrallor机器的内网IP

修改set ARGS增加 %rmi_host% 以空格隔开

4、在agent机器上用以下命令启动jmeter-server

jmeter-server -D java.rmi.server.hostname=xxx.xxx.xxx.xxx

xxx.xxx.xxx.xxx为agent机器的内网IP

5、在contrallor机器上启动jmeter,打开脚本,点击run下面的remote start all选项

 

posted on 2019-07-16 18:03  freedomdym  阅读(188)  评论(0编辑  收藏  举报

导航